During the second week of August 2026, the night skies will light up with small flashes, one after another, in one of the most impressive astronomical phenomena for star lovers.
It’s about the meteor shower, commonly known as the Perseid meteor shower.
The American Meteor Society defines this phenomenon as the observation of several meteors that radiate, or originate, from a point in the night sky called radiant.
These meteors are caused by streams of cosmic debris, called meteoroids, that enter the Earth’s atmosphere at extremely high speeds and in parallel trajectories, causing the phenomenon to visually appear like a shower.
Although the International Astronomical Union (IAU) Meteor Data Center records more than 900 suspected meteor showers a year, only about a hundred are well established. However, most are not visible. Many can be easily observed, they are more active and one of them is the Perseid rain.
This meteor shower is one of the most famous because it is also one of the brightest and, depending on how clear the skies are, it can be seen with the naked eye.
Generally, the Perseids occur each year between July 17 and August 24, and reach their maximum splendor between the 9th and 13th of the eighth month.
The speed of these meteors can exceed 50 kilometers per second and their activity rate can reach 200 meteors per hour, according to the National Geographic Institute of Spain.
In 2026, its peak will be between Wednesday, August 12 and Thursday, August 13, between 4 and 6 a.m., although it is considered that the activity may be intense between 11 p.m. on the 12th and 11 a.m. on the 13th.

What is the origin of this meteor shower?
The Perseids are small particles of dust and rock released by comet 109P/Swift-Tuttle. This icy body, about 26 kilometers in diameter, completes an orbit around the Sun every 133 years and leaves behind a dense trail of cosmic debris.
According to the medium The Independentthis meteor shower always occurs in the same date range because the Earth crosses that cloud of debris on its return to the Sun. By coming into contact with the atmosphere at such high speeds, friction heats these “grains of sand” until vaporizing them at more than 80 kilometers high. It is precisely that fleeting incandescence that, from the ground, is perceived as a bright flash.
Additionally, the Perseids are named after the constellation Perseus because the direction from which This meteor shower seems to come from, it coincides with that constellation.
